Key Insights

The global newborn genetic screening market, valued at $107 million in 2025, is projected to experience steady growth, driven by a 3.0% CAGR from 2025 to 2033. This expansion is fueled by several key factors. Advances in genetic testing technologies, such as next-generation sequencing (NGS), are leading to more comprehensive and cost-effective screening options, enabling earlier detection of a wider range of genetic disorders. Increasing awareness among parents about the benefits of early diagnosis and the potential to mitigate long-term health complications is further driving market growth. The rising prevalence of genetic disorders and government initiatives promoting newborn screening programs in various regions are also contributing to market expansion. Furthermore, the increasing adoption of dry blood spot testing, a minimally invasive and convenient method, is enhancing accessibility and affordability, especially in resource-constrained settings. The clinical laboratory segment holds a significant share due to its established infrastructure and expertise in handling complex genetic testing.

However, the market faces certain challenges. High costs associated with advanced genetic testing can limit accessibility, particularly in developing countries. The ethical considerations surrounding genetic information, data privacy concerns, and the potential for psychological distress related to positive screening results require careful management. Regulatory hurdles and variations in reimbursement policies across different regions also pose challenges to market expansion. Despite these challenges, the overall market outlook remains positive, driven by technological advancements, increased awareness, and supportive government policies. The market segmentation by test type (dry blood spot, hearing, CCHD) and application (clinical labs, hospitals) offers opportunities for specialized service providers to cater to niche demands. Regional variations will likely reflect the differences in healthcare infrastructure and awareness levels, with North America and Europe maintaining a substantial market share due to advanced healthcare systems and high adoption rates.

Driving Forces: What's Propelling the Newborn Genetic Screening Market?

Several key factors are driving the expansion of the newborn genetic screening market. The rising prevalence of congenital disorders globally is a primary impetus. Early detection through newborn screening allows for timely intervention, significantly improving the long-term health outcomes for affected infants. Advancements in genomic technologies, particularly next-generation sequencing (NGS), have made it possible to screen for a wider range of genetic conditions at a reduced cost and with increased accuracy. This technological leap is a major catalyst for market growth. Furthermore, increasing awareness among parents and healthcare professionals about the benefits of early diagnosis and intervention is fueling demand. Government initiatives and public health programs promoting newborn screening are playing a crucial role in market expansion, particularly in regions with developing healthcare infrastructure. These programs often include subsidies or financial assistance to make screening more accessible to a broader population. The growing adoption of point-of-care testing solutions, offering quicker and more convenient screening, also contributes to the market's growth. The development of more user-friendly technologies and the reduction in the complexity of the testing process makes the technology accessible to a wider range of institutions. Finally, the development of robust data analytics and AI tools is boosting the market's growth. These advanced tools can improve the accuracy and interpretation of test results, enhancing overall diagnostics.

Challenges and Restraints in Newborn Genetic Screening

Despite the significant growth potential, the newborn genetic screening market faces several challenges. High costs associated with advanced screening technologies, such as NGS, can limit accessibility, particularly in resource-constrained settings. The complexity of interpreting genetic data requires highly trained specialists, creating a shortage of qualified professionals in many regions. This limitation often becomes a significant bottleneck, hindering the widespread implementation of comprehensive screening programs. Ethical considerations surrounding genetic information privacy and potential implications for future healthcare decisions are also significant concerns, requiring careful regulatory oversight and public education. The long-term clinical validity and utility of some genetic screenings need further evaluation, which can cause some hesitancy in their widespread adoption. Furthermore, there's potential for false positives and false negatives, requiring careful counselling and follow-up testing to prevent unnecessary anxiety and missed diagnoses. Insurance coverage and reimbursement policies vary significantly across different regions and healthcare systems, posing challenges in ensuring equitable access to these vital screenings. Finally, the ongoing need for continuous technological advancements, coupled with the complexities of handling sensitive genetic data, presents further challenges for this dynamic sector.
